When you go to the hospital to check whether you are infertile, there are 7 main examinations, which involve a full-body examination on the one hand and a detailed examination of the internal reproductive system on the other.

Infertility Test

1. Full body examination: growth and development, height, weight, thyroid gland, development of secondary sexual characteristics, and presence of galactorrhea, etc.

2. Gynecological examination: routine gynecological examination, routine leucorrhea examination, screening, colposcopy, etc.

3. Pelvic and vaginal B-ultrasound: can detect ovarian cysts and other diseases at an early stage.

4. Endocrine hormone testing: including endocrine hormone testing such as sex hormones and thyroid hormones. Selective examinations are performed according to different menstrual periods to understand whether there are endocrine diseases, ovarian function, ovulation status, etc.

5. Check for patency of fallopian tubes: including uterine perfusion and hysterosalpingography, mainly to understand whether the fallopian tubes are patency, whether the development of the uterus and fallopian tubes is normal, whether there are any deformities, etc. It also has a therapeutic effect on those with poor patency of the fallopian tubes (such as mild adhesions).

6. Immune examination: Understand the presence of anti-sperm antibodies, anti-endometrial antibodies, anti-ovarian antibodies and other immune antibodies. The detection of "anti-husband lymphocyte antibodies" can help 80% of patients with unexplained habitual abortion find the cause.

7. Others: chromosome examination, endometrial examination under hysteroscopy, cranial and brain (sella turcica) X-ray examination, chest and abdominal X-ray examination.

The main causes of infertility

1. Ovulatory dysfunction, which is manifested as no ovulation during the menstrual cycle, or although ovulation occurs, the corpus luteum function is not sound after ovulation.

2. Congenital abnormalities in the development of the reproductive organs or acquired reproductive organ diseases hinder the patency and function of the reproductive tract from the vulva to the fallopian tube, hinder the meeting of sperm and egg, and lead to infertility.

3. Immunological factors: refers to the presence of anti-sperm antibodies in the female reproductive tract or serum, which cause sperm to agglutinate each other, lose vitality or die, leading to infertility or sterility. In addition, some infertile women have antibodies against their own egg zona pellucida in their serum, which can prevent sperm from penetrating the egg and fertilizing it, and can also cause infertility.

4. Infertility caused by sexual dysfunction, lack of sexual knowledge, systemic diseases and unknown reasons accounts for about 1/3 of the causes of infertility.
